Code C111A 2016 GMC Sierra Description
The C111A diagnostic trouble code (DTC) specifically relates to the Trailer Brake Power Control Module in a 2016 GMC Sierra. This code indicates a problem with the module responsible for controlling the power to the trailer brakes. The trailer brake power control module is a crucial component that ensures the proper functioning of the trailer brakes when towing a trailer. When this module malfunctions, it can lead to issues with the trailer brakes, potentially compromising the safety and performance of the vehicle while towing.
Common Causes of C111A 2016 GMC Sierra
- Faulty trailer brake power control module
- Wiring issues or electrical connection problems
- Corrosion or damage to the module components
- Software or programming issues with the module
- Overloading the trailer beyond the vehicle's towing capacity
Symptoms of C111A 2016 GMC Sierra
- Trailer brakes not engaging properly
- Warning light on the dashboard related to trailer brake system
- Decreased braking performance while towing
- Unusual noises coming from the trailer brake system
How to Fix C111A 2016 GMC Sierra
- Begin by conducting a thorough inspection of the trailer brake power control module and associated wiring to identify any visible damage or corrosion.
- Test the electrical connections and wiring harness for continuity and proper voltage levels.
- If no visible issues are found, use a diagnostic scan tool to check for any stored trouble codes and perform a detailed analysis of the module's functionality.
- If the module is determined to be faulty, it will need to be replaced with a new one that is compatible with the vehicle's make and model.
- After replacing the module, perform a final test to ensure that the trailer brake system is functioning correctly and that the C111A code has been successfully cleared.
Cost to Fix C111A 2016 GMC Sierra
The cost of repairing the Trailer Brake Power Control Module related to the C111A code can vary depending on the extent of the issue and the specific parts needed for the repair. On average, the cost of replacing the module and addressing any associated wiring or electrical issues can range from $200 to $500. However, it is essential to note that labor rates at auto repair shops can vary significantly, with hourly rates typically falling between $80 and $150. Additional costs may apply if further diagnostics or repairs are required. It is recommended to obtain a detailed quote from a trusted auto repair shop to get an accurate estimate for this repair.
